This CAN Controller is found on MEN Chameleon FPGAs. The driver/device supports the CAN2.0 specification. There are 255 RX and 255 Tx buffer within the IP. The pointer for the buffer are handled by HW to make the access from within the driver as simple as possible. The driver also supports parameters to configure the buffer level interrupt for RX/TX as well as a RX timeout interrupt. With this configuration options, the driver/device provides flexibility for different types of usecases.
